68. Dr James Barry - the Medical Pioneer with a Secret!

Dr James Barry was the very first European doctor to perform a caesarean section in which both mother and baby survived, he was a pioneer in preventative medicine, befriended a revolutionary and had a spat with the lady with the lamp herself, Florence Nightingale. Despite such accolades and an exciting life, a secret was discovered upon Barry's death that created a scandal and caused the British military to seal Dr Barry's records for a hundred years. 59. The Brides in the Bath Murders

While the Great War rages on across the Channel, tragedy strikes on a chilly afternoon in London where a newlywed is found dead in the bathtub, a mere day into her honeymoon. But not all is as it seems, an article in a tabloid newspaper raises suspicions and brings to light two more unusual, unlikely and eerily similar demises of two more blushing brides.
